View Game4 View Game86%Game Brain Scorestory, gameplaygrinding, stability92% User Score 59,610 reviewsCritic Score 82%44 reviews"Middle-earth: Shadow of Mordor" is an open-world, action role-playing game set in J.R.R. Tolkien's Legendarium. Players take on the role of Talion, a ranger seeking revenge in Mordor 60 years before the events of The Lord of the Rings. The game features a variety of quests, a melee system inspired by the Batman Arkham series, and an expansive, dynamic world to explore.

View Game10 View Game86%Game Brain Scorestory, gameplaygrinding, stability95% User Score 6,062 reviewsCritic Score 77%21 reviewsCat Quest is an open-world action RPG set in a fantasy world of cats. Play as a brave feline adventurer, exploring a vast terrain, battling monsters, and leveling up to learn new skills and spells. With a light-hearted story and charming graphics, Cat Quest offers a fun and engaging experience for all ages.
